dc.description.abstractObjective: Poisoning is an important public health problem. This study aimed to investigate the demographic characteristics, toxic agents causing death, and the cause of exposure in victims who died due to poisoning. Methods: In this autopsy-based retrospective study, the demographic data, exposure to toxic substances, cause of death, and date and place of death of victims who died due to poisoning between January 2011 and December 2020 were recorded. Results: A total of 90 fatal poisoning cases were investigated. The majority of the victims were male (n=69, 76.7%) with a mean age of 43.2 +/- 21.5 years. While 13 (14.4%) patients were younger than 18 years old, 14 (15.6%) were 65 years or older. The majority of deaths occurred at the scene (54.4%) and during the winter season (37.8%). While accidental exposure (41.1%) was the most common cause, suicide (31.1%) was the second. Carbon monoxide (CO) was the main toxic agent causing death, followed by the use of prescription drugs and illicit drugs. Conclusion: CO is the most common cause of death, and the vast majority of victims were exposed by accident. It is important to educate the public and take the necessary precautions in reducing these deaths. Prescription drugs and illicit drugs were other common causes of death, respectively.
